Post Voyager 450 AC location


I have four ac units aboard my 450 Voyager. Two are located port side in salon, guest quarters unit is under berth, master's cabin is behind the bulkhead, under the pilothouse. How do I access this master's cabin unit? Seats in the pilothouse are not easily removed, nor is the cabinetry. What am I missing here? Appreciate the help, Jerry
